Blimey - full list (Smiths & Morrissey) is as follows:

A-Ha - The Sun Always Shines on TV
Al Jolson - Sonny Boy
Audrey Hepburn - Moon River
Bradford - Skin Storm
Cameo - Word Up *
Cilla Black - Work Is A Four-Letter Word
David Bowie - Drive-In Saturday
David Bowie - Heroes *
Elvis Presley - (Marie's The Name of) His Latest Flame
Elvis Presley - (Now and again there's) A Fool Such As I
Frank Sinatra - My Way
Gary Glitter - Rock 'n' Roll Part Two
Gilbert O'Sullivan - Nothing Rhymed
Herman's Hermits - East West
James - What's The World
Jimi Hendrix - Purple Haze
Johnny Tillotson - Send Me The Pillow You Dream On
Joni Mitchell - Hejira *
Magazine - A Song From Under The Floorboards
Marianne Faithfull - Summer Nights
Marianne Faithfull - The Sha La La Song
New York Dolls - Human Being
New York Dolls - Subway Train
New York Dolls - Trash
Patti Smith - Redondo Beach
Raymonde - No One Can Hold A Candle To You
Suede - My Insatiable One
The Cookies - I Want A Boy For My Birthday
The Jam - That's Entertainment
The Kinks - Harry Rag *
Timi Yuro - Interlude
T-Rex - Cosmic Dancer
Twinkle - Golden Lights
Wayne Fonanta & The Mindbenders - A Groovy Kind Of Love


Some of these were only snippets, some live, some soundchecked, but definitely done, apart from those asterisked, which, according to Simon Goddard (to whom I showed the list) are conjecture (although some claim to have heard the Marianne Faithfull songs). Having said that, Mark Taylor of Smiths Indeed fame swears that the Cameo song was done, so I'll take his word. I have all these originals.

A-Ha...???? When...?????
actually it was only the first 4 lines, which were done as acapella btw,
while he opened his set at Quart Festival, Kristiansand, Norway, 2004.
